【MySQLserverhasgoneaway解决办法_MySQL】教程文章相关的互联网学习教程文章

web 前端:连接mysql中文乱码问题的解决办法【代码】

当使用tomcat部署servlet连接时,总是出现各种原因的中文乱码问题。有的是因为mysql的默认字符集的问题,有的是客户端的字符配置问题。现在对于这两种问题进行配置,来解决乱码。服务器端(mySQL)的字符集配置:show charset;//显示支持的所有字符集,大约有40多种; SHOW VARIABLES LIKE‘character_set_%‘;//查看SQL使用的编码格式; set character_set_client = utf8;//将SQL的一个属性改为utf8编码;ps:注释符号好像错了,不...

vs2015中mysql.h文件打不开的解决办法

准备学习VS2015环境下的数据库编程,在网上找了个实例,链接如下:VS2017调用MySQL 8.0的方法VS下建立工程:问题出现:#include<mysql.h> 报错(无法打开源文件)打开MYSQL 客户端 ,输入 show variables like "%char%"; 查找MYSQL的安装路径;我的路径是:C:\Program Files\MySQL\MySQL Server 5.7,在这个路径下,我有lib 和 include 两个文件夹,其中mysql.h 文件存放在include目录下,libmysql.dll(有的存放在bin目录中)和l...

MySQL ID排序乱了的解决办法【代码】

可能在整理表中数据的时候删除了某一行数据,导致ID空缺,下面是我用到的解决办法:(请先备份,MySQL备份方法见 MySQL->MySQL备份) 使用ALTER DROP删除原有的ID字段:ALTERTABLE 表名 DROP 字段名添加新的ID字段:ALTERTABLE 表名 ADD ID 字段类型 [自动增长] [主键]这里可以用到 FIRST 或者 AFTER 来控制新添加字段的位置;例如添加到表的第一例:ALTERTABLE 表名 ADD ID 字段类型 [自动增长] [主键] FIRST添加到某字段之后:ALTE...

Mysql5.7.18.1修改用户密码报错ERROR 1054 (42S22): Unknown Column 'Password' In 'Field List'解决办法【代码】

本意向修改一个用户的密码,网上搜到的命令为如下1mysql> update user set password=password(“新密码”) where user=”用户名”;执行后报错  ERROR 1054(42S22) Unknown column ‘password‘ in ‘field list’错误的原因是 5.7版本下的mysql数据库下已经没有password这个字段了,password字段改成了authentication_string所以请使用一下命令:>mysql -u root -p Enter password: ******** Welcome to the MySQL monitor. Comm...

Fatal error: Class ‘mysqli’ not found in解决办法

在使用【$conn = new \mysqli($servername, $username, $password,$dbname);】连接msql数据库的时候出现错误:【Fatal error: Class ‘mysqli’ not found in xxx……】,但是代码中可以追踪到mysqli的类。解决办法:  1、windows服务器。在php.ini里面去掉【extension=php_mysqli.dll】前面的";",然后重启服务器。 原文:http://www.cnblogs.com/xxoome/p/5743939.html

mysql 语句不能update的解决办法

Error Code: 1175. You are using safe update mode and you tried to update a table without a WHERE that uses a KEY column To disable safe mode, toggle the option in Preferences -> SQL Editor and reconnect. SET SQL_SAFE_UPDATES = 0;update member set member_passwd=‘e10adc3949ba59abbe56e057f20f883e‘,member_paypwd=‘e10adc3949ba59abbe56e057f20f883e‘ 原文:http://phpervip.blog.51cto.com/11075781/18...

遇到错误ERROR 1044 (42000): Access denied for user ''@'localhost'to database 'mysql',的解决办法

新装的mysql,访问mysql数据库是遇到问题:ERROR 1044 (42000): Access denied for user ‘‘@‘localhost‘to database ‘mysql‘,[root@dzwww mysql-5.1.61]# mysql -u root -p Enter password: Welcome to the MySQL monitor. Commands end with ; or \g. Your MySQL connection id is 1 Server version: 5.1.61 Source distributionCopyright (c) 2000, 2011, Oracle and/or its affiliates. All rights reserved.Oracle is ...

mysql存储过程controller的not found造成混乱的解决办法

打草稿问题:对于select var1 into var2 ,单select的结果为空的时候(空的意思是没有找到数据,不是该值为null) ,会触发controller的not found 当游标为空的时候,会触发controller的not found 当程序中有多个游标,select into 等的时候,可能会在不正确的时间触发controller的not found,导致程序逻辑混乱解决办法: 加入标记块,并在标记块内捕获这个not found,不让它向上抛出,格式如下 标记块...

pycharm的MySQLdb模块导不进去时解决办法【图】

一、Windows下python2.7安装MySQLdb模块根据Python多少位下载对应版本:32位:https://pypi.python.org/pypi/MySQL-python/1.2.564位:http://arquivos.victorjabur.com/python/modules/MySQL-python-1.2.3.win-amd64-py2.7.exe下载对应版本,直接安装。安装完毕后在cmd上依次输入python和import MySQLdb 并回车不报错说明安装成功。然而pycharm里面 import MySQLdb 却报错!二、解决pycharm的MySQLdb模块导不进去先下载一个MySQL_...

MySQL提示:The server quit without updating PID file问题的解决办法

今天网站web页面提交内容到数据库,发现出错了,一直提交不了,数找了下原因,发现数据写不进去!第一反应,重启mysql数据库,一直执行中,停止不了也启动不了,直觉告诉我磁盘满了 ! 用df命令查了下,果然磁盘满了,因为当时分区采用系统默认,不知道为什么不能自动扩容!以后在处理这个问题!如图所示:复制代码 代码如下:[root@snsgou ~]# df文件系统 1K-块 已用 可用 已用% 挂载点/dev/mapper/vg_s...

mysql出现GROUP BY clause错误解决办法

#1)当mysql数据库出现如下错误:#which is not functionally dependent on columns in GROUP BY clause; this is incompatible with sql_mode=only_full_group_by#2)解决办法#修改sql_mode#查看sql_modeselect @@sql_mode,@@global.sql_mode;#去掉ONLY_FULL_GROUP_BYset @@global.sql_mode =‘STRICT_TRANS_TABLES,NO_ZERO_IN_DATE,NO_ZERO_DATE,ERROR_FOR_DIVISION_BY_ZERO,NO_AUTO_CREATE_USER,NO_ENGINE_SUBSTITUTION‘;set @@s...

Linux下忘记MySQL密码的解决办法

一、使用免密码登录 1.使用 #find / -name my.cfg 找到mysql配置文件   2.vim /etc/mysql/my.cfg (我的配置文件是这个路径,每个人的路径可能有所不同,用find查询后再编辑)   在[mysqld]设置下添加skip-grant-tables参数(跳过权限列表验证),保存退出。   3.重启mysql服务,启用配置文件 #systemctl restart mysql(不同发行版本服务重启命令可能不同)   4.输入命令免密码登录 #mysql -u root   5.切换到mysql数...

mysql-5.6.27源码安装及错误解决办法【代码】

环境:centos6.5.x86_64wget http://mirrors.sohu.com/mysql/MySQL-5.6/mysql-5.6.27.tar.gz yum install -y cmake 当然也可以自己下载源码包安装,为方便就Yum安装了useradd -s /sbin/nologin mysql tar zxvf mysql-5.6.27.tar.gz mkdir -p /data/mysqlchown -R mysql:mysql /data/mysqlcd mysql-5.6.27cmake . -DCMAKE_INSTALL_PREFIX=/usr/local/mysql -DMYSQL_DATADIR=/mysql/data -DDEFAULT_CHARSET=utf8 -DDEFAULT_COLLATI...

php+Mysql中网页出现乱码的解决办法详解

$conn = mysql_connect("$host","$user","$password");mysql_query("SET NAMES ‘UTF8‘");mysql_select_db("$database",$conn);在做页面时,注意这句:<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/>这样不管输入数据库的中文,还是页面显示,就都正常了。在DW CS4版里,默认生成的也是utf8页面。同样的,如果一开始写数据库连接文件时写成:mysql_query("SET NAMES ‘GBK‘");那页面也要相应变成:<met...

[MySQL复制] SQL_ERROR 1032解决办法(non-gtid env)【代码】

一、缘由:  在主主同步的测试环境,由于业务侧没有遵循同一时间只写一个点的原则,造成A库上删除了一条数据,B库上在同时更新这条数据。由于异步和网络延时,B的更新event先到达A端执行,造成A端找不到这条记录,故SQL_THREAD报错1032,主从同步停止。 二、错误说明:  MySQL主从同步的1032错误,一般是指要更改的数据不存在,SQL_THREAD提取的日志无法应用故报错,造成同步失败(Update、Delete、Insert一条已经delete的数据...